1. Why Wall Sconces Are the Most Underrated Lighting Upgrade

Most people default to ceiling lights and floor lamps — and stop there. But professional interior designers almost always include wall sconces as a third layer of light. Here's why they work so well:

They create ambient depth. Overhead lights illuminate a room from one direction. Sconces add light at eye level, which softens shadows and makes a space feel more inviting and three-dimensional.

They free up floor and surface space. No more bulky floor lamps crowding your sofa corners or table lamps competing for nightstand real estate. Sconces mount directly to the wall, keeping your layout clean and open.

They double as wall art. A well-chosen sconce is a design statement on its own — sculptural, intentional, and impossible to ignore.

2. How to Choose the Right Wall Sconce Style for Your Space

Not all sconces are created equal. The right style depends on your room's existing aesthetic, the function you need, and the mood you want to create.

For Living Rooms

Modern & Minimalist: Look for clean geometric shapes, matte black or brushed nickel finishes, and diffused shades. These work beautifully in contemporary open-plan spaces.

Mid-Century Modern: Warm brass tones, exposed bulbs, and angled arms give a retro-chic feel that pairs well with wood furniture and earthy tones.

Industrial: Cage-style sconces with Edison bulbs add texture and edge to loft-style or urban interiors.

For Bedrooms

Swing-Arm Sconces: The gold standard for bedside reading. They're adjustable, directional, and keep your nightstand clear.

Uplight Sconces: Soft upward-facing light creates a cozy, relaxed atmosphere — perfect for winding down at night.

Plug-In Sconces: If you're renting or don't want to hardwire, plug-in models give you the same look with zero electrical work required.

3. Where to Place Wall Sconces: Placement Rules That Actually Work

Placement is everything. A beautiful sconce in the wrong spot will look awkward and light the room poorly. Follow these guidelines:

Standard mounting height: 60–72 inches from the floor to the center of the sconce. This puts the light at or just above eye level when standing.

Flanking a sofa or fireplace: Mount sconces 6–12 inches above the top of the sofa back or mantel, spaced evenly on either side. This frames the focal point and adds symmetry.

Bedroom bedside sconces: Mount 24–36 inches above the mattress surface — roughly at shoulder height when sitting up in bed. This is ideal for reading without glare.

Hallways and entryways: Space sconces 6–8 feet apart along the wall for even, welcoming illumination.

Spacing from corners: Keep sconces at least 12 inches from any corner to avoid a cramped look and allow the light to spread naturally.

4. Hardwired vs. Plug-In Wall Sconces: Which Is Right for You?

This is one of the most common questions homeowners ask — and the answer depends on your situation.

Hardwired sconces offer a clean, seamless look with no visible cords. They require an electrician or confident DIYer to install, and they're the best choice for permanent installations in owned homes.

Plug-in sconces are ideal for renters, temporary setups, or anyone who wants flexibility. The cord can be concealed with a cord cover or routed along the baseboard. Installation takes minutes, not hours.

Battery-operated or rechargeable sconces are the newest category — completely wireless, often with dimmable LED panels, and perfect for accent lighting in spaces where running any cord is impractical.

5. Installation Tips: What to Know Before You Mount

Whether you're hardwiring or going plug-in, a few basics will save you time and frustration:

Find the studs. Always anchor into a wall stud or use appropriate drywall anchors rated for the sconce's weight. Most sconces weigh 2–5 lbs, but heavier fixtures need stud support.

Turn off the power. For hardwired installations, always switch off the circuit breaker before touching any wiring. Use a voltage tester to confirm the power is off.

Use a level. Even a slight tilt is noticeable on a wall. Take 30 extra seconds to level your mounting bracket before drilling.

Check bulb compatibility. Most modern sconces specify a maximum wattage. LED bulbs run cooler and use less energy — always a smart choice for enclosed fixtures.

Consider a dimmer switch. Pairing your sconces with a compatible dimmer transforms the ambiance of any room. Check that both the bulb and the sconce are dimmer-compatible before purchasing.

FAQ: Wall Sconces for Living Room & Bedroom

Q: How high should wall sconces be mounted in a living room?
A: The standard is 60–72 inches from the floor to the center of the fixture. This places the light at a comfortable eye level and prevents glare when seated.

Q: Can I install wall sconces without an electrician?
A: Yes — plug-in and battery-operated sconces require no electrical work at all. For hardwired models, basic electrical knowledge is sufficient for most installations, but always turn off the circuit breaker first and consult a licensed electrician if you're unsure.

Q: What's the best wall sconce for a bedroom nightstand replacement?
A: A swing-arm plug-in sconce is the most practical choice. It's adjustable for reading, keeps your nightstand clear, and requires no hardwiring.

Q: How many wall sconces do I need for a living room?
A: Most living rooms benefit from 2–4 sconces, typically placed symmetrically on either side of a focal point (fireplace, sofa, or TV wall). Larger rooms may use more to ensure even light distribution.

Q: Are wall sconces energy-efficient?
A: Modern wall sconces paired with LED bulbs are highly energy-efficient. LEDs use up to 75% less energy than incandescent bulbs and last significantly longer, making them a smart long-term investment.
